A Mysterious Metal Monolith Has Been Discovered In Utah Desert
November 24, 2020
While counting sheep, officers with the Utah Division of Wildlife Resources and the Department of Public Safety came across a large metal structure.
The three-sided structure was found in an area so remote the UDPS does not want to disclose its location.
"I'd say it's probably between 10 and 12 feet-high," pilot Bret Hutchings said. "We were kind of joking around that if one of us suddenly disappears, then the rest of us make a run for it."
